Insomnia: Causes, Symptoms, and Effective Treatments
Problems getting asleep or staying awake at night is a common issue known as insomnia. Various causes can lead to this sleep disorder, including anxiety , poor sleep habits, specific medications, medical health problems, and sometimes changes in lifestyle. Common symptoms include feeling tired during the day, having trouble concentrating, being easily irritated, and experiencing daytime drowsiness. Fortunately, many effective treatments are available, ranging from improving sleep hygiene – like creating a relaxing bedtime routine and limiting screen time – to c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), which helps address negative thoughts and behaviors, and, in some cases, doctor-ordered medications. Seeking professional advice from a healthcare provider is crucial for proper diagnosis and personalized treatment.
